For lovers of the good old days of steam railways this property will take you right back in time. Previously a railway station, the house, outbuildings and even the old platforms, proudly recall their past with features that the present owners have retained
The house can be entered from the side or by the original ticket office, now a fitted kitchen with tiled floor. The large living room, once the third class waiting-room, has a wood burning stove and goes onto a utility/boiler room and a downstairs bedroom. There is also a shower room, WC and large conservatory on the ground floor. Upstairs, the house is in need of a bit of TLC. There is a kitchen, bathroom and at least 3 bedrooms possible from the maze of rooms here. A large attic offers further living space if needed. The property has a spacious cellar accessed by stone steps.
The grounds are beautifully landscaped and include two field areas and a massive building in excellent condition that previously was a ware-house for goods arriving by rail.
The house is rurally located at the end of a no through lane. The market town of Civray is 4kms away with a wide range of facilities. It is 60kms to Poitiers with its international air and TGV links.
